Electricity Generating

Electricity Generating Public Company is a leading independent power producer based in Bangkok, Thailand. The company specializes in the generation and distribution of electricity, serving both government and industrial sectors. It operates a diverse portfolio of power plants that utilize various fuel sources, including natural gas, coal, biomass, hydro, solar, wind, and geothermal energy, thereby enhancing energy security. As the first independent power producer in Thailand, Electricity Generating focuses on maximizing the efficiency of its existing plants, managing ongoing projects within budget, and pursuing new investment opportunities. The company's revenue primarily arises from its electricity generation segment, with significant contributions from subsidiaries and joint ventures in Thailand, as well as operations in the Philippines and Australia. Through strategic project selection and overseas asset management, Electricity Generating aims to ensure sustainable growth and adapt to different business environments.

Apex Clean Energy

Funding Round in 2021
Apex Clean Energy is a leading independent renewable energy company specializing in the development, financing, construction, and operation of utility-scale wind, solar, and storage facilities. With a team of industry experts who have collectively overseen $10 billion in renewable energy projects, Apex has a proven track record of rapid growth and successful project completion, as demonstrated by the 300 MW Canadian Hills Wind project in Oklahoma. The company's diverse portfolio spans various stages of development across the United States, and it owns several operational solar PV assets. Apex is dedicated to advancing the clean energy transition by delivering reliable, sustainable power solutions to its clients.

PT Chandra Asri Petrochemical

Debt Financing in 2021
PT Chandra Asri Petrochemical is a leading petrochemical manufacturer based in Indonesia, specializing in the production of a diverse range of products including ethylene, styrene monomer, butadiene, polyethylene, and polypropylene. The company operates an integrated plant equipped with advanced technology and facilities that enhance its manufacturing capabilities. Chandra Asri's business segments include Olefins, Polyolefins, Styrene Monomer, Butadiene, and Methyl Tertiary Butyl Ether, among others. The majority of its revenue is derived from the Polyolefin segment, particularly from products such as polyethylene and polypropylene. Additionally, the company is involved in tank and jetty rentals and electricity generation, with operations extending to Singapore, thereby reinforcing its position in the regional petrochemical market.
